I’m not for gentle parenting but she’s wrong about gentle parenting and obviously doesn’t actually know what it is. Gentle parenting doesn’t mean permissive parenting or letting kids get away with things. It means having firm boundaries and consistent consequences without yelling, shaming, or intimidating them. You can acknowledge your child’s feelings while still saying no and holding the boundary. Gentle describes how you parent, not how lenient you are
